The components of the surname 'Alonso Sousa' can be broken down for a clearer understanding of its origins. 'Alonso' is a name of Spanish origin derived from the Gothic name 'Adalfuns,' meaning 'noble and ready.' The name became popular in the Iberian Peninsula during the Middle Ages and has many variations, including Alfonso and Alonzo.
On the other hand, 'Sousa' is a common surname in Portuguese-speaking countries. It typically refers to geographical locations, derived from the Latin term 'susa,' meaning 'willow.' Thus, worth noting is that surnames often denote a connection to the land or prominent features of the environment where the family originated.
The amalgamation of 'Alonso' and 'Sousa' in 'Alonso Sousa' indicates lineage and heritage possibly linked to both Spanish and Portuguese ancestry. This combination reflects the rich cultural interplay of the Iberian Peninsula, where individuals often moved and settled across borders.
The surname 'Alonso Sousa' is notably present in Brazil, where it has an incidence rate of approximately 2 per the data collected. Due to migration patterns from Portugal to Brazil, many Portuguese surnames, including 'Sousa,' became common in the Brazilian demographic.
The Portuguese influence in Brazil is historically significant, primarily stemming from the colonial period (1500-1822). Many Portuguese settlers carried their surnames to Brazil, establishing communities that still carry their names today. This context helps in tracing how 'Alonso Sousa' might have emerged within Brazilian genealogies.
